VIDAA H-1B salaries (2025)

Yes — VIDAA sponsors H-1B workers. Across 3 certified Labor Condition Applications, the median offered base wage is $87,550. Every figure below comes straight from the employer's own filings with the U.S. Department of Labor.

Wage-level distribution

DOL prevailing-wage levels reflect the seniority the employer certified, from Level I (entry) to Level IV (fully competent).
